There is $500 in Holly's bank account. She takes out $50 from her account each month but doesn't put money back in. What is the
galina1969 [7]

Answer:

The rate of change or slope m  = -50

Step-by-step explanation:

The slope-intercept form of the line equation

y = mx+b

where

  • m is the rate of change or slope
  • b is the y-intercept

Given that there is $500 in Holly's bank account.

Thus, the y-intercept b = 500

It is stated that she takes out $50 from her account each month but doesn't put money back in.

It means the rate of change or slope is decreasing.

Thus, the rate of change or slope m  = -50

<u>EXTRA BONUS!</u>

We can also determine the line equation by substituting m = -50 and b = 500 in the slope-intercept form

y = mx+b

y = -50x + 500

Here:

The slope m = -50

The y-intercept = 500
